Auto merge of #93466 - cjgillot:query-dead, r=nagisa
Make dead code check a query. Dead code check is run for each invocation of the compiler, even if no modifications were involved. This PR makes dead code check a query keyed on the module. This allows to skip the check when a module has not changed. To perform this, a query `live_symbols_and_ignored_derived_traits` is introduced to encapsulate the global analysis of finding live symbols. The second query `check_mod_deathness` outputs diagnostics for each module based on this first query's results.
